Cruise Control

I just bought a 95 psd standard a few months ago. It has 173,000 miles on her. The cruise control dosen't work. Where would be the best place to look for the problem? I have check the fuses. It would not be a simple thing like that for me. Thanks.

I have a '96 had the same problem and posted it on this site. A fellow replied with how he fixed his and my problem turned out to be the same. It was the cruise control kill switch on the brake master cylinder. This switch, as I recall, is normally closed and opens when the brakes are applied. Stick an ohmmeter across the terminals of the switch. If it doesn't read 0, try shorting the connector and then try the cruise control. If that makes it work, a new switch is what you need. $26 I believe - can only get it at the dealer.

All this assumes your 95 has the switch. Good luck.

Test the BPA switch with a test light for power through switch, have seen ohmmeter show ok but switch break down with an electrical load applied.
